TCS - Java Full Stack Developer
Technology
TCS3 days agoUntil 4/8/2026
Job description
Roles and Responsibility :
- Design and implement reliable, high-throughput, low latency, scalable and well-documented code to tackle sophisticated algorithms
- Collaborate with engineers, product owners, and other partners to propose extensible, reusable and performant solutions
- Proactively seek opportunities to reuse or generalize existing services and implementations
- Experiment, develop proof of concept with relevant new technologies
Required Skills and Experience :
- 3+ Years of software engineering, analysis and design with full software development lifecycle experience.
- 3+ years of Java, Spring Framework, SQL (AroraDB) and NoSQL-based databases (MongoDB), writing complex SQL queries and building highly scalable and highly performant distributed applications and web services experience.
- Exposure to GraphQL / Graph DBs
- 3+ years Internet technologies, microservices architectures experience.
- 3+ Developing cloud native applications, preferably in AWS experience
Keywords
Spring FrameworkExtensibilityMongodbGraphQLSqlJavaMachine code
Interested in this role?